Lutheran Family Services of Colorado (LFS) is an organization that helps all different types of people in Colorado with services when they are in destitute situations.
Started in 1978 in Colorado
Largest Refugee Resettling Organization in Colorado
According to Refugees International, over 3.5 million displaced Burmese.
Colorado Refugees Services claim that the largest immigrating group to colorado were the Burmese 1,313 2007-2009
Joe Nguyen/AsiaXpress.comThis info graphic shows which states refugees from Burma living in Colorado were originally from.
Why people are fleeing Burma (Myanmar) Political and armed conflict ▪ Repressive ruling military regime▪ Political opponents ▪ Ethnic groups

Communication Theory
Expectancy Violation Theory When ones expectations, which are
generated by their social constructs, are violated and they have negative or positive reaction.
Burmese refugees come to America expecting a type of healthcare system, but at times have their expectations violated.
